[27/44] drm/amdgpu: svm bo enable_signal call condition

[why]
To support svm bo eviction mechanism.

[how]
If the BO crated has AMDGPU_AMDKFD_CREATE_SVM_BO flag set,
enable_signal callback will be called inside amdgpu_evict_flags.
This also causes gutting of the BO by removing all placements,
so that TTM won't actually do an eviction. Instead it will discard
the memory held by the BO. This is needed for HMM migration to user
mode system memory pages.
